Error handling on system boot #30

Open
localhorst wants to merge 21 commits from feature/error-handling into main

21 Commits

Author SHA256 Message Date
4f355bdfdf update README 2026-01-10 18:51:33 +01:00
430b4cb690 cleanup README 2026-01-10 13:42:24 +01:00
1d4e272d80 error handling and cleanup 2026-01-10 13:32:49 +01:00
f8f6af53bd implement config 2026-01-10 12:50:06 +01:00
f3f6f1bc5f Potential division by zero 2026-01-10 12:01:22 +01:00
b718073907 Missing break before default 2026-01-10 11:58:46 +01:00
d36b91a0fd Variable name shadows type name 2026-01-10 11:57:15 +01:00
40f757b7d1 uUnchangedCounter reset logic flaw 2026-01-10 11:54:18 +01:00
a9ec101bc6 Floating-point equality comparison 2026-01-10 11:52:08 +01:00
0236ebcdd1 Unsafe strcpy 2026-01-10 11:47:04 +01:00
05757a5038 Unchecked WiFi API call 2026-01-10 11:45:49 +01:00
020eb63e05 Unchecked network configuration 2026-01-10 11:43:26 +01:00
67929580d5 Unchecked xEventGroupCreate 2026-01-10 11:42:27 +01:00
10f9645580 Unchecked gpio_config returns 2026-01-10 11:39:37 +01:00
df3825df3a Non-thread-safe function 2026-01-10 11:33:37 +01:00
8c3dbc2886 Unprotected shared state access 2026-01-10 11:31:34 +01:00
267197ec20 Missing mutex protection 2026-01-10 11:06:10 +01:00
781f9a1445 ncorrect memset with strlen 2026-01-10 11:02:31 +01:00
09a3c3a22d Misuse of ESP_ERROR_CHECK 2026-01-10 10:58:12 +01:00
0775fda0ca Off-by-one error (buffer overread) 2026-01-10 10:55:15 +01:00
cd73985740 Wrong memset size 2026-01-10 10:54:32 +01:00